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ities at Kilmaurs Station

While it may not come equipped with a ticket office, Kilmaurs ensures passengers can efficiently manage their journeys with accessible ticket machines available on-site. These machines allow passengers to purchase tickets and collect those bought online. For those with accessibility needs, you’ll be pleased to know that Kilmaurs provides an accessible ticket machine and features such as induction loops. Although staff help isn't available, customer help points and screens displaying departure information make navigation straightforward. Despite the lack of toilets or refreshment options, Kilmaurs station does deliver on providing essential services like CCTV for safety and free car parking for travelers. The car park boasts 20 spaces, with two spaces specially reserved for Blue Badge holders.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Jordanhill station provides a variety of amenities tailored for both convenience and accessibility. While the station lacks a dedicated ticket office, automated ticket machines are available, ensuring a hassle-free ticket purchasing and collection experience. These machines are equipped with induction loops, catering to those with hearing impairments. Travelers carrying smartcards will find functional validators on site but note that smartcards are not issued here.

In terms of accessibility, the station is partly step-free, classified as a Category B station. Passengers should exercise caution when boarding and alighting due to heightened stepping distances. Unfortunately, staff assistance is not available, but customer help points are strategically located on the premises for immediate support.

Although the station doesn't offer in-house shopping, dining, or cash facilities, nearby amenities in the Jordanhill area cater to these needs. For cycling enthusiasts, 10 non-sheltered bicycle racks stand ready to secure your bike as you embark on your rail journey.
